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19621529 0479847877 20680
250869 348953
250869 348953
6977991 65272814637 5886
All about undefined
Interested in learning more?
250869 348953
6977991 65272814637 5886
See more
50 8989048
6434090816 98427 9713552 692218 7244
See more
9786870 8792870
14 53072 32083541416
See more